I am fine with what you did on the first hand. In hindsight sure you could have gotten a ton of value, but the way you describe her, she could have easily been playing suited connectors as well. The straight or flush (or straight flush) threat was one you had to respect.

I think your snap call on the second hand was the mistake.
Sure she was on Tilt, but this is a player you are clearly better than, you do not need to try to take her on a coin flip with you 7's. I think in this case you should protect the chips you just earned and over time you will outplay her anyways and get her chips.
